Medical Assistants are versatile professionals who perform a unique blend of clinical and administrative duties, making them indispensable members of any medical team. They work directly under the supervision of physicians and nurses, primarily in settings like hospitals, clinics, and private practices, ensuring the seamless operation of healthcare services. On the clinical side, Medical Assistants are often the first point of contact for patients. Their typical responsibilities include rooming patients, obtaining and recording vital signs such as blood pressure and heart rate, and documenting the patient's chief complaints and medical history. They prepare patients for examinations and assist providers during procedures. Many are trained to perform essential diagnostic tests, including drawing blood (phlebotomy), administering injections and vaccinations, conducting electrocardiograms (EKGs), and performing waived laboratory tests. They also play a crucial role in infection control, ensuring exam rooms are clean, stocked, and safe, and that medical equipment is properly maintained and calibrated. Administratively, these professionals are the backbone of the front office. Their common tasks involve scheduling patient appointments, managing electronic health records (EHR), handling patient communication via phone and email, processing insurance verification and pre-authorizations for procedures, and managing medical billing and coding information. They facilitate efficient patient flow, check patients in and out, and ensure that all necessary documentation is complete and accurately filed, upholding strict patient confidentiality standards as per HIPAA regulations. To succeed in Medical Assistant jobs, individuals typically need a postsecondary certificate or diploma from an accredited program, and many choose to become Certified (CMA) or Registered (RMA) to enhance their employability. Employers universally seek candidates with a strong customer service orientation, exceptional communication skills, and the ability to multitask in a fast-paced environment. Problem-solving skills, a keen attention to detail, and a compassionate, flexible attitude are paramount. Proficiency with EHR systems and a current CPR/BLS certification are standard requirements for these roles.
